What is the current state of data security incidents?
The severity of data security incidents has increased, with the percentage of severe incidents rising from 20% in 2023 to 27% in 2024. Organizations are experiencing a high volume of alerts, averaging 66 alerts per day, which can overwhelm data security teams.
How is AI impacting data security strategies?
AI is transforming data security strategies by helping organizations identify hidden risks, recommend protection policies, and respond to incidents more quickly. However, the unauthorized use of AI tools by employees poses new risks, highlighting the need for stronger security measures.
What controls are necessary for managing AI usage?
Organizations need to focus on several key controls, including preventing sensitive data from being uploaded to AI, logging activities within AI tools for potential investigations, blocking access to unauthorized AI tools, and training employees on secure AI usage. Currently, 43% of companies are prioritizing these types of controls.
